iPhone 5 - 6 Months old:
I know that on my iPhone 5 I get the following issues since the update to ios7. These issues either occurred immediately after the update or randomly with in a very short time of the update:
I) 3rd party cables stopped working. In my case it would very seldom give the "Device not supported" messages, instead it simply doesn't detect the cable at all. This happened immediately after the ios7 update as I had the 3rd party cable connected during the update.
II) The original "Lightning Cable" very randomly does not work (8 in 10 times it works fine). Turning the phone off with the cable connected to power will cause the phone to turn itself back on and the cable works fine. Also connecting the cable while the phone is turned off causes the phone to turn itself on and the cable works fine. If the cable does not work one can disconnect and reconnect the cable a hundred times, the iPhone will not detect it until restarted.
III) As Ado_16 pointed out the slide function is problematic and sometimes I do struggle to get the phone answered. Luckily this doesn't happen too often, but then again it never happened in ios6.
IV) While on ios6 the iPhone crashed once in a 5 month period. I always used to comment on just how stable this phone's OS is. While on ios7 it has crashed at least 5 - 7 times in the last month since I updated to ios7. Seeing the Apple logo on the background has now become a regular annoyance.
